The University of Applied Sciences Northwestern Switzerland (FHNW) and the IBAW have entered into an exclusive cooperation for this course of study. You will thus benefit from entering the 6th semester of the Bachelor of Science (BSc) part-time programme in Business Administration. This saves you a year of study time compared to the traditional transfer. You will need, however to pass additional modules during the HFW programme.
Of course, other doors are open to you after graduation. For example, a postgraduate course at a higher professional school (NDS HF), a CAS or MAS course or a higher professional examination.

In addition to your studies, you will be working at least 70% of the time, or 50% if you have had two years of professional experience prior to commencing your course, in a commercial or business management position. Depending on the timetabling, up to 100% is possible. Most students work 80 – 90% alongside their HFW studies. Ambitious students who voluntary attend the additional modules required for accelerated transfer to the UASNW usually work 70 – 80% part-time.

Budget
The semester fee is CHF 1,900. In addition, there are costs for examinations, overnight stays during study days, course materials and any additional modules. You can find a detailed overview of costs here.
Semesterplan
The autumn and spring semesters usually each consist of 16 teaching weeks with one week for examinations. Simulations and any voluntary additional modules for exclusive transfer to the UASNW can also take place outside these teaching weeks. You can find the semester schedule here.
